What Is Industrial Insulation?

Industrial insulation is a protective layer used to reduce heat transfer in industrial systems and equipment. It helps maintain desired temperatures in hot and cold applications while minimizing energy loss.

Industrial insulation is commonly used in:

  • Cold storage rooms
  • Refrigeration systems
  • HVAC systems
  • Pharmaceutical clean rooms
  • Food processing plants
  • Industrial pipelines
  • Refrigerated transport vehicles

The main purpose of insulation is to maintain thermal efficiency, prevent condensation, and improve equipment life.

Importance of Insulation in Refrigeration Systems

Refrigeration systems operate continuously to maintain low temperatures. Without proper insulation, heat enters the system, increasing energy consumption and reducing cooling efficiency.

A properly insulated refrigeration system offers several benefits:

1. Better Energy Efficiency

High-quality insulation reduces heat gain, helping refrigeration units work more efficiently. This lowers electricity consumption and operational costs.

2. Temperature Stability

Industries such as pharmaceuticals and food storage require precise temperature control. Insulation helps maintain stable internal temperatures even in extreme weather conditions.

3. Reduced Condensation

Poor insulation often leads to moisture buildup and condensation. Proper insulation prevents water leakage, corrosion, and fungal growth in cold rooms and pipelines.

4. Longer Equipment Life

By reducing compressor load and minimizing thermal stress, insulation improves the lifespan of refrigeration equipment and lowers maintenance requirements.

Types of Industrial Insulation Materials

Different industries require different insulation materials depending on temperature range and application.

PUF (Polyurethane Foam) Panels

PUF insulated panels are among the most widely used insulation solutions for cold storage and refrigeration systems because of their excellent thermal performance and durability.

Applications include:

  • Cold storage rooms
  • Clean rooms
  • Refrigerated vans
  • Food processing facilities
  • Pharmaceutical storage

Glass Wool Insulation

Glass wool insulation is commonly used in HVAC systems and industrial ducts for thermal and acoustic insulation.

Rockwool Insulation

Rockwool offers excellent fire resistance and is used in industrial plants, boilers, and high-temperature applications.

Elastomeric Rubber Insulation

This material is highly effective for chilled water pipelines and refrigeration systems because it prevents condensation and moisture penetration.

Why PUF Panels Are Preferred in Cold Storage

PUF insulated panels have become the preferred choice for modern cold storage construction because they provide:

  • Excellent thermal insulation
  • Lightweight structure
  • Fast installation
  • Moisture resistance
  • Long-term durability
  • Lower energy consumption

These features make them ideal for refrigerated warehouses, clean rooms, and industrial refrigeration systems.
